Overview of Albany County Records

  • Albany County was created in 1683 and was an original county for the state of New York.
  • The New York State Department of Health has copies of birth, marriage, and death records starting in 1880 to the present for records outside of the city of Albany. Individual town or city clerks also have copies of birth, marriage, and death records.
  • The Albany County Hall of Records has land records starting in 1630, tax rolls starting in 1850, naturalization records starting in 1827, and marriage records starting in 1870.
  • The Albany County Surrogate Court has probate records.
  • The Albany County Clerk has divorce records starting in 1847.
  • The Albany City Clerk has birth and death records starting in 1870 for those that lived in the city of Albany.
